📖 Introduction

Welcome to this 21-day Bible study on finding God’s peace in group settings and church gatherings. Many believers experience anxiety when faced with crowds, churches full of people, or other public environments. These feelings can sometimes make it hard to fully enjoy fellowship, worship, and the community God desires for us.

This study is designed to gently guide you through Scripture and devotional reflections that address anxiety, fear, and overwhelm in group settings. We will explore God’s promises of peace, His power over fear, and practical ways to lean into His presence when you feel uneasy.

Across these three weeks, you will encounter passages highlighting God’s calming presence, His perfect love that casts out fear, and encouragement through the early church’s experiences with communal gatherings. Each day includes a primary Scripture, supporting verses, a devotional connected to your specific struggles, reflective questions to draw out personal insights, journaling prompts to deepen your engagement, and a prayer to carry with you throughout the day.

Remember, God sees your heart and is with you every step of the way. Whether you are introverted, dealing with social anxiety, or recovering from difficult group experiences, this plan invites you to rest in God’s peace. May this time renew your spirit and help you worship confidently in any setting.

Let’s begin this transformative journey together — moving toward freedom, peace, and joy in God’s presence, even amid crowds.
